Background technology
Inflatable packer application is in daily life very wide, the air cushion of such as fire-fighting life-saving, the air cushion of seat and the air cushion for the adjustment of female chest type.The airing form of these air cushions, has plenty of and relies on the external equipment of such as air pump to be forced to pour in air cushion by gas, or self have inflatable device, manually can operate and inflate air cushion, such as chest type adjustment air cushion.
Chest type adjustment air cushion can be described as in air cushion the most miniature, but it set off play a part in women's perfect chest type very important.The chest type adjusting pad of women has multiple filling mode, as water, silica gel and air etc., and take air as the air cushion of filler is the safest and can changes the air cushion of external form size with user's demand adjustment aeration quantity.
Commercially available at present chest type adjustment air cushion, mostly pressing charging portion and discharge portion being turned up the soil is combined with air cushion, except cohesive process more complicated, also causes air tightness to reduce because many places engage and increases the disappointing possibility of air cushion.

Detailed description of the invention
For making to have a better understanding and awareness architectural feature of the present utility model and effect of reaching, coordinating detailed description in order to preferred embodiment and accompanying drawing, being described as follows:
Air cushion fill an exhaust apparatus, the upper cover 2 including bottom 1, combine closely with bottom 1, described bottom 1 respectively has with upper cover 2 the external form rim 14 making the two combine closely, and by ultrasonic pressing, both is combined closely.
Described bottom 1 convex is provided with end cover 3, and described upper cover 2 convex is provided with upper cover 4, is formed with container cavity between cover of the described end 3 and upper cover 4; The described end, covers 3 surfaces and has provided the first air inlet/outlet 5, and described first air inlet/outlet 5 number is two.
Vent plug lower cover 6, shell fragment 7 and vent plug upper cover 8 is provided with successively in described container cavity, described vent plug upper cover 8 is provided with turnover air drain 11, described turnover air drain 11 is convexly equipped in vent plug upper cover 8 surface, stator stock 13 is convexly equipped with around the turnover air drain 11 of described vent plug upper cover 8, described stator stock 13 is that center of circle annular is arranged to pass in and out air drain 11, be formed with cavity between described stator stock 13 and vent plug lower cover 6, described shell fragment 7 is located in cavity, and covers turnover air drain 11.
The inwall that described vent plug lower cover 6 presses close to end cover 3 is arranged, and described vent plug lower cover 6 has provided the second air inlet/outlet 9, and the number of described second air inlet/outlet 9 is four, and circular symmetric distribution respectively, described first air inlet/outlet 5 is corresponding with the position of the second air inlet/outlet 9.
The described end, covers 3 inwalls and is provided with pressure ram 10, and described pressure ram 10 penetrates turnover air drain 11, makes shell fragment 7 rise or decline by pressing pressure ram 10; Described upper cover 4 surface has provided the 3rd air inlet/outlet 12; Described vent plug upper cover 8 is provided with air inlet duct near the sidewall of upper cover 4.
Operation principle of the present utility model is: bottom 1 is pressed close to air cushion inside and arranged, pressing upper cover 4, air is entered by the 3rd air inlet/outlet 12, in inflow container cavity, enter in the cavity that stator stock 13 and vent plug lower cover 6 formed by air inlet duct 16 again, and then by shell fragment 7 jack-up, flow into after airflow passes second air inlet/outlet 9, first air inlet/outlet 5 in air cushion, realize inflation; When needs are exitted time, as long as pressing pressure ram 10, pressure ram 10 is by shell fragment 7 jack-up, and the air in air cushion flows out.
Described vent plug upper cover 8 and vent plug lower cover 6 are formed by ABS ebonite, durable, good airproof performance.
Described shell fragment 7, upper cover 2, bottom 1 are formed by TPU, and good springiness, can Reusability.
Described vent plug upper cover 8 is equipped with ultrasound lines, and described vent plug upper cover 8 and vent plug lower cover 6 are by ultrasonic pressing.
